SAI Ties Tennis Funding to National Duty, Enforces Recovery for No-Shows

Recipients under TOPS, NSF and TAGG must confirm their availability for team events such as the Davis Cup to avoid repayment of government support.

Overview

  • The order applies to tennis players supported by the Target Olympic Podium Scheme, National Sports Federation and Target Asian Games Group programmes.
  • Players in the TAGG scheme must sign a written undertaking acknowledging their obligation to represent India at events including the Davis Cup, Billie Jean King Cup, Asian Games and Olympics.
  • Any refusal to accept national selection without valid justification will result in the recovery of all financial assistance provided to date.
  • The TAGG programme was launched in April 2025 to strengthen India’s medal prospects at the 2026 Asian Games in Japan.
  • Davis Cup captain Rohit Rajpal and Billie Jean King Cup skipper Vishal Uppal welcomed the directive, while some officials caution it may discourage athletes from government funding.
